In News China’s status as a ‘developing country’ at the World Trade Organization (WTO) has become a contentious issue with a number of countries raising concerns over the upper-middle-income nation deriving benefits reserved for developing countries under WTO norms. In Context Hindustan Aeronautics Limited (HAL) stated that LCA-MK1A is expected to take flight in June 2022. It also expects to deliver all Final Operational Clearance (FOC) variant aircraft to the Indian Air Force (IAF) in 2022 pending some systems from Israel. In News The Union Home Ministry announced that December 26 would be observed as ‘Veer Baal Diwas’ as a tribute to the 10th Sikh guru Gobind Singh’s four sons who were executed by the Mughals It was announced on the occasion of the 365th birth anniversary of the 10th Sikh guru.
